Insider Trading Activity
Recent insider trading activity involving $SERA reveals a concerning trend. General Counsel Benjamin Jackson sold 2,285 shares, representing about 1.6% of his holdings, which aligns with a broader picture where insiders have engaged in 53 sales without any purchases over the past six months. This lack of purchases could indicate a lack of confidence among insiders regarding the company's prospects, potentially leading to negative investor sentiment.

Institutional Investors Dynamics
The report also highlighted hedge fund activities, revealing mixed signals. While 44 institutional investors increased their holdings in $SERA, 30 reduced their positions. Notably, notable sell-offs from major firms such as INVESCO LTD. and JPMORGAN CHASE suggest caution among institutional investors, possibly reflecting their concerns about the company's performance or future outlook.

Particularly, INVESCO LTD.'s drastic reduction of shares by 97.7% and ENSIGN PEAK ADVISORS, INC's complete divestment could reflect significant apprehensions that may trickle down to retail investors.

Despite some institutions adding shares, such as GOLDMAN SACHS GROUP INC, whose addition of 99,593 shares (+240.5%) indicates a strong bullish stance, the overall trend of reduced holdings from key investors could dwarf the bullish signals in the market.
